Rowupdating event in asp net

Grid View (and some others) won't play nice when doing that. If it is a Data Control Field Cell, cast to that and get its Containing Field. Update Command = "usp_update PTTroot String" ' Call stored procedure Dim rows Affected As Integer = 0 Try rows Affected = item Data Source. Containing Field, Bound Field) Dim values As New Ordered Dictionary() field1Field. You will then have a Dictionary with all values in it. And no cast will be needed, as Containing Field already is of that type. When all you've got is a Hammer, Every Problem looks like a Nail. Okay, I am sorry that I am jumping around trying to work this out. I am not sure which direction you are suggesting I go here. New Values("brief_Descrip")) = "" Then update Description = "" Else update Description = e. To String() End If Dim update Key As Integer = row. Text If update Description = "" Or update Description = "Null" Then update Description = "Null" End If I am guessing you are Data Binding in code-behind. (Or possibly one that implements IData Source.) If so, examine the Row (use Find Control if possible) to get the Controls holding the edited values from the Cells. However, you can also examine the Cells of the Row. Cells(6), Data Control Field Cell) Dim field1Field As Bound Field = Direct Cast(field1Cell. If you use Template Fields, you should go for the Extract Values method, and extract the values from each Cell. This can be beneficial to other community members reading the thread.David I suggested that the Row Updating function was being blocked by the . Data Bind() in the Row Command event so that only the Edit command will activate it (take it out of Row Editing). Twice for Row Command (1 for Row Editing and 1 for Row Canceling) and once for Row Editing. I am going to try and create this not as a web application but rather as a website and see if I notice any differences.

This can be beneficial to other community members reading the thread. You could even loop over the Cells and use Extract Values on each into the same Dictionary. This can be beneficial to other community members reading the thread. Extract Values From Cell(values, field1Cell, Data Control Row State. It will be in a Dictionary, but it will be the only value in that. Please remember to click “Mark as Answer” on the post that helps you. Add("lang_String", update String) item Data Source. When I changed the Cell index in line one of the code above I did return an existing value from the Gridview. Please review the stack trace for more information about the error and where it originated in the code. Invalid Cast Exception: Unable to cast object of type 'System. Also, I do not need to extract any other values than just this one cell, I have everything else already assigned in other variables. Containing Field, Bound Field) Dim values As New Ordered Dictionary() field1Field.I have a break on the Sub statement for the Row Updating handler ... The Edit and Cancel buttons fire the Row Command event, however, the Update button does not. No breakpoint was triggered when I hit the Update button. I truly appreciate all the suggestions you've given. This is becoming so frustrating it's getting almost comical. Breakpoints were triggered for the Row Editing and Row Command.

Search for rowupdating event in asp net:

rowupdating event in asp net-13

I don't know how many controls do I have to create and I don't know what kind of control will it be. I know that the problem is that I create the controls in the Page_Load.

Leave a Reply

Your email address will not be published. Required fields are marked *

One thought on “rowupdating event in asp net”